33 class StepGeom_TrimmingSelect  : public StepData_SelectType
34 {
35 public:
36 
37   DEFINE_STANDARD_ALLOC
38 
39 
40   //! Returns a TrimmingSelect SelectType
41   Standard_EXPORT StepGeom_TrimmingSelect();
42 
43   //! Recognizes a TrimmingSelect Kind Entity that is :
44   //! 1 -> CartesianPoint
45   //! 0 else (i.e. Real)
46   Standard_EXPORT Standard_Integer CaseNum (const Handle(Standard_Transient)& ent) const Standard_OVERRIDE;
47 
48   //! Returns a TrimmingMember (for PARAMETER_VALUE) as preferred
49   Standard_EXPORT virtual Handle(StepData_SelectMember) NewMember() const Standard_OVERRIDE;
50 
51   //! Recognizes a SelectMember as Real, named as PARAMETER_VALUE
52   //! 1 -> ParameterValue i.e. Real
53   //! 0 else (i.e. Entity)
54   Standard_EXPORT virtual Standard_Integer CaseMem (const Handle(StepData_SelectMember)& ent) const Standard_OVERRIDE;
55 
56   //! returns Value as a CartesianPoint (Null if another type)
57   Standard_EXPORT Handle(StepGeom_CartesianPoint) CartesianPoint() const;
58 
59   //! sets the ParameterValue as Real
60   Standard_EXPORT void SetParameterValue (const Standard_Real aParameterValue);
61 
62   //! returns Value as a Real (0.0 if not a Real)
63   Standard_EXPORT Standard_Real ParameterValue() const;
